Basic Tips for a Beginner

In this blog post, I'll share with you some tips to help you, a low stakes online player looking to improve your game, so that you become a more successful player and take your game to the next level.

  1. Start with a solid preflop strategy

Preflop play is the foundation of any poker hand, and it's essential to have a good understanding of it. In 6 max games, your opening range will vary depending on your position and the table dynamics. Make sure you adjust your range based on the actions of your opponents and stay aware of their playing styles. When you are first starting the game, tight and aggressive is easiest to play...though beginners often aren't aggressive enough.

  1. Pay attention to your opponents

Your opponents are your biggest source of information in poker. Try to pick up on their tendencies and patterns and adjust your strategy accordingly. For example, if you notice that a player is very tight, you can take advantage of their conservative play by bluffing more frequently.

  1. Avoid tilt

Tilt is one of the biggest killers of a poker player's bankroll. It's essential to be aware of your emotions and avoid making irrational decisions when you're feeling frustrated or angry. Take a break if you need to and come back to the tables with a clear head. If you want to study this part of your game, try Jared Tandler's book, "The Mental Game of Poker".

  1. Manage your bankroll

Proper bankroll management is crucial for any poker player. Make sure you have enough money set aside for your games, and avoid playing stakes that are too high for your bankroll. As a general rule, you should have at least 20 buy-ins for the stakes you're playing. And you should be comfortable losing all of this money without it impacting any other aspect of your life.

  1. Study and analyze your hands

One of the best ways to improve your game is to study your hands and analyze your decisions. Use poker tracking software, like PokerTracker4, to track your hands, and review them to identify areas for improvement. Look for patterns in your play and try to spot mistakes that you can correct in the future.

  1. Keep learning

Poker is a constantly evolving game, and it's essential to keep learning and adapting to new strategies. Read books, watch videos, and discuss strategy with other players. Stay open-minded and be willing to change your approach as the game evolves.

Becoming a successful low stakes online poker player requires discipline, strategy, and a willingness to learn. Poker isn't a quick route to riches, By following these tips, you'll be well on your way to improving your game and increasing your profits at the tables. Good luck, and happy grinding!
